Ann Rutherford, born Therese Ann Rutherford, (November 2, 1917 – June 11, 2012) was a Canadian-American actress in film, radio, and television. She has had a long career starring and co-starring in films, playing Polly Benedict on the big screen of the 1930s and 1940s in the Andy Hardy series, and on The Bob Newhart Show as Newhart's character's mother-in-law.
